Place your hope above

At this time of year – and truthfully throughout the year – we will be disappointed, let down or unpleasantly surprised by another’s words, actions or lack thereof. Our hope is misplaced when placed in a person – for we are but human and prone to err. But if our hope remains in our Creator and Savior, then we are standing on sturdy ground with room to launch.

How would you treat people if you assumed they were good? If we gave one another the benefit of the doubt, how would it change the way we treated each other? Would we be more generous with our time and possessions? You know today you can smile at someone who has brought you grief because your trust and hope is not in them. It is in the Lord, who loves you without measure. So walk today with confidence. You are a child of the King and no one can take that away from you. And next week a good portion of the world will celebrate the Son’s birthday – whose suffering on your account made you a joint heir. Run with it!!!

Live, breathe, smile, laugh and celebrate this day ON PURPOSE because….Those who hope in the Lord will renew their strength. They will soar on wings like eagles, they will run and not grow weary, they will walk and not be faint. Isaiah 40:31 NIV
